What Is poi-scratchpad-5.2.3.jar?
What Is poi-scratchpad-5.2.3.jar?
✍: FYIcenter.com
poi-scratchpad-5.2.3.jar is one of the JAR files for Apache POI 5.2.3, which
provides an API for Microsoft document files of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Visio.
poi-scratchpad-5.2.3.jar provides support for older versions of Microsoft document files like Word 97, Excel 97, PowerPoint 97, etc.
poi-scratchpad-5.2.3.jar is distributed as part of the poi-bin-5.2.3-20220909.zip download file.
JAR File Size and Download Location:
JAR name: poi-scratchpad-5.2.3.jar Target JDK version: 9 Dependency: poi.jar File name: poi-scratchpad.jar, poi-scratchpad-5.2.3.jar File size: 1897121 bytes Release date: 09-09-2022 Download: Apache POI Website
